Using It On A Render Farm
Simple guidance for rendering node setup, and safer submissions.
Background Rendering: review
Worker Install: review
External Files: review
Conservative install assumption
Conservative default: assume workers also need the same add-on version installed unless you have verified the scene renders correctly after baking or converting the result to native Blender data.
Warnings
- Do not assume background-render compatibility until you test the add-on in a local headless render.
Safest Workflow
- Install the exact same add-on version locally and on workers before rendering.
- Open the scene in desktop Blender, run the documented setup steps, save it, then test a one-frame background render before scaling out.
Packing Checklist
- Upload any external assets, presets, caches, textures, or exported helper files the documented workflow depends on.
- If the vendor provides a bake, export, or cache step, complete it before sending the scene to the farm.
Common Issues
- An interactive setup step was never saved into the .blend before background rendering.
- Workers are missing the exact add-on build or required asset bundle used on the artist machine.
Before You Render
Validate the workflow first
Run a short local background render or one small farm job before relying on this add-on in a longer production submission.
